1. Describe

The TJA1145TK/FDJ is a high-speed CAN transceiver that provides an interface between a Controller Area Network (CAN) protocol controller and a physical two-wire CAN bus. Designed for high-speed CAN applications in the automotive industry, this transceiver provides differential transmit and receive capability for microcontrollers (with) CAN protocol controllers. The TJA1145 has very low power consumption in standby and sleep modes, and optionally supports CAN partial wake-on-LAN according to ISO 11898-2:2016. Dedicated implementations of some network functions have been embedded in the TJA1145/FD variants TJA1145T/FD and TJA1145TK/FD. This feature is called "FD-passive" and can ignore FD frames when CAN is in sleep/standby mode waiting for a valid wakeup frame. The functionality of this additional partial network is well suited to support both CAN FD and standard CAN 2.0 communication. It allows unwanted normal CAN controllers to communicate CAN FD messages to keep the partial network sleep/standby mode without bus errors during CAN FD communication. Advanced power management regulates power to the entire node and supports local and remote wake-up capabilities. The I/O level is automatically adjusted to the level of the I/O controller, allowing the TJA1145 to interface directly with 3.3 V to 5 V microcontrollers. An SPI interface status information is provided for transceiver control and retrieval. When the power is off, the bus connection is truly floating. The TJA1145 implements the CAN physical layer as defined in ISO 11898-2:2016 and SAE J2284-1 to SAE J2284-4. This implementation enables reliable communication CAN FD fast phase with data rates up to 2 Mbit/s. These features make the TJA1145 ideal for high-speed CAN networks containing nodes that are always connected to the battery power line, but are activated only when the application requires it to minimize current consumption.

2. Features

    1. ISO 11898-2:2016 and SAE J2284-1 to SAE J2284-4 compliant

    2. Timing guaranteed for data rates up to 2 Mbit/s

    3. Autonomous bus biasing according to ISO 11898-2:2016

    4. Optimized for in-vehicle high-speed CAN communication

    5. No ‘false’ wake-ups due to CAN FD in TJA1145/FD variants

3. Designed for automotive applications

    1. ±8 kV ElectroStatic Discharge (ESD) protection, according to the Human Body Model (HBM) on the CAN bus pins

    2. ±6 kV ESD protection, according to IEC 61000-4-2 on pins BAT and WAKE and on the CAN bus pins

    3. CAN bus pins short-circuit proof to ±58 V

    4. Battery and CAN bus pins protected against transients according to ISO 7637-3, test pulses 1, 2a, 3a and 3b.

    5. Suitable for use in 12 V and 24 V systems

    6. Available in SO14 and leadless HVSON14 package (3 mm × 4.5 mm) with improved Automated Optical Inspection (AOI) capability

    7. AEC-Q100 qualified

    8. Dark green product 

4. Advanced ECU power management system

    1. Very low-current Standby and Sleep modes, with full wake-up capability

    2. Entire node can be powered down via the inhibit output

    3. Remote wake-up capability via standard CAN wake-up pattern or via ISO 11898-2:2016 compliant selective wake-up frame detection

    4. Local wake-up via the WAKE pin

    5. Wake-up source recognition

    6. Bit rates of 50 kbit/s, 100 kbit/s, 125 kbit/s, 250 kbit/s, 500 kbit/s and 1 Mbit/s supported during selective wake-up'

    7. Local and/or remote wake-up can be disabled to reduce current consumption

    8. Transceiver disengages from the bus when the battery supply is removed

    9. VIO input allows for direct interfacing with 3.3 V to 5 V microcontrollers

7. High-speed CAN transceiver

Integrated high-speed CAN transceiver designed for bit-active communication Provides differential transmit and receive capability for CAN protocol at rates up to 1 Mbit/s controller. The transceiver complies with ISO 11898-2:2016 (defining high-speed CAN and selective wake-up function and autonomous bus bias). CAN transmitter is The power supply is supplied via pin VCC while the CAN receiver is supplied via pin BAT. TJA1145 Includes additional timing parameters for loop delay symmetry to ensure reliability Fast phase communication with data rates up to 2 Mbit/s used in CAN FD networks. CAN transceiver supports autonomous CAN biasing to help minimize RF emission. CANH and CANL are always biased at 2.5 V when the transceiver is active Or listen-only mode (CMC = 01/10/11). Autonomous Bias active in CAN Offline mode - 2.5 V if there is activity on the bus (CAN Offline Bias mode) Connect to GND if there is no activity on the bus during t > tto (silent) (CAN offline mode). This is useful when the node is disabled due to microcontroller failure or When the CAN portion of the network is enabled. The TJA1145 ensures that the CAN bus is Correctly biased to avoid interfering with ongoing communications between other nodes. This The autonomous CAN bias voltage comes directly from VBAT.
